A leading hospitality group in Glasgow is seeking a Maintenance Manager to oversee the property's maintenance operations. The role involves managing the maintenance team, ensuring compliance with health and safety standards, and completing various maintenance tasks efficiently.

Candidates should have a background in hotel maintenance and demonstrate excellent communication, organisational, and problem-solving skills.

The position offers competitive salary, development opportunities, and various employee perks.

How to prepare for a job interview at Malmaison Hotel Du Vin Holdings Limited

Know Your Stuff

Make sure you brush up on your hotel maintenance knowledge. Familiarise yourself with common issues in hospitality settings, like plumbing, electrical systems, and HVAC. Being able to discuss specific examples from your past experience will show that you’re the right fit for the role.

Safety First

Since health and safety compliance is key, be prepared to talk about your experience with safety regulations. Think of instances where you implemented safety protocols or dealt with emergencies. This will demonstrate your commitment to maintaining a safe environment for both guests and staff.

Team Leadership Skills

As a Maintenance Manager, you'll be leading a team. Be ready to share your leadership style and how you motivate your team. Discuss any previous experiences where you successfully managed a team, resolved conflicts, or improved team performance.

Ask Smart Questions

Prepare some insightful questions to ask at the end of the interview. Inquire about the current challenges the maintenance team faces or how success is measured in this role. This shows your genuine interest in the position and helps you gauge if it’s the right fit for you.
